  • To provide more rational design solutions at conceptual design level, axiomatic design method has been applied to solve critical part of a new engineering problem called Mobile Harbor. In the implementation, the Mobile Harbor, a functional harbor system that consists of a vessel with container crane approaches to a container ship anchored in the open sea and establishes a secure mooring between the two vessels to carry out loading and unloading of containers. For this moving harbor system to be able to operate successfully, a reliable and safe strategy to moor and maintain constant distance between the two vessels in winds and waves is required. The design process of automatic ship-to-ship mooring system to satisfy the requirements of establishing and maintaining secure mooring has been managed using axiomatic design principles. Properly defining and disseminating Functional Requirements, clarifying interface requirements between its subsystems, and identifying potential conflict, i.e. functional coupling, at the earliest stage of design as much as possible are all part of what need to be managed in a system design project. In this paper, we discuss the automatic docking system design project under the umbrella of KAIST mobile harbor project to illustrate how the Axiomatic Design process can facilitate design projects for a large and complex engineering system. The solidified design is presented as a result.

  • This study has been undertaken as a basic research for automatic pattern design for baseball uniforms manufactured under custom-MTM system, propose building up of a system whereby various partial patterns are combined under an automatic design system and develop a multi-combination type pattern searching algorithm which allows development of a various designs. As a result of this, type classification based on pattern design elements includes side, open, collar, facing and panel type. Design have been divided into coarse classification ranging from level 1 to 7 according to pattern design elements, based on a design distribution chart. Out of 7 such levels, 3 major types determining design which are, more specifically, level 1 sleeve type, level 2 open type and level 3 collar type, have been taken and combined to determine a total of 12 types to be used for design classification codes. Respective name of style and patterns have been coded using alphabet and numerals. Totally, pattern searching algorithm of multi-combination type has been developed whereby combination of patterns belonging to a specific style can be retrieved automatically once that style name is designated on the automatic pattern design system.

  • When many holes on a plane are machined simultaneously, the positional precision and machining efficiency are very important. Multi-spindle heads are typical order making products of which the number of shafts and hole positions vary depending on the size or form of the product. For the automatic design of multi-spindle heads, the design modules for power transmission systems for drive, idle, and spindle shafts were developed, and a design technique the determining the optimum position and number of idle shafts according to gear positions was developed. In addition, for the precise determination of the multi-spindle head, the design methods for the guide planes of columns, and feed mechanisms were devised. In addition, the design modules for accurate clamping and automatic transportation mechanisms were developed. Finally, in order to simplify and standardize the design process, the design analysis and simulation verification modules are integrated.

  • This paper presents the design for the kinematic structure of a system for an automatically moored 6000 ton autonomous ship in a port, and the process and results of optimal design for the link cross-sectional shape. We propose an automatic mooring system with a PPP type serial manipulator structure capable of linear motion in the XYZ axis. The mooring force applied by the mooring system was derived with dynamics simulation tool "ADAMS". The design goal is the minimization of the cross-sectional area of the link. Constrains include compressive stress and shear stress. The optimization problems were solved by using the sequential quadratic programing method implemented in the fmincon package. The shape of the cross section was assumed to be rectangle. Through future research, we plan to manufacture automatic mooring system for 6000ton class autonomous ship.

  • In this study a 3-D automatic die design supporting system for a bonnet panel has been developed using Pro/ROGRAM of the widespread CAD software Pro/ENGINEER A standard drawing die was defined in terms of the punch profile, the die face geometry, and the blank sheet size. The strip layout of a trimming die was defined, in addition, in terms of the trimming line and the locations of scrap cutters. Necessary relations for each design step are formulated and rules for bottom-up type 3-D die design were set up for the automatic design of drawing and trimming dies of a bonnet. With the input geometric data of punch profile, die face, and blank sheet, this 3-D design supporting system could complete the basic design process, in case of the bonnet drawing die, in a time 78% shorter than that required by a typical 2-D CAD system. The new design system showed remarkable design efficiency also when it was applied to the case of redesign and modification of the previous standard output for a different car type.

  • In this paper, the automatic system generation algorithm based on the element combination algorithm discussed in the first part of this paper for designing an arbitrary type of the automatic transmissions is proposed. The powertrain design software using these algorithms is developed. This automotive powertrain design software with user-friendly graphic user interface has two main modules. The first module, the automatic power flow generation module, is already discussed in the previous paper. The second module dealing with the automatic system generation algorithm is discussed in this paper. The power-flow simulation software fur the arbitrary type of powertrain is then developed. The simulation and experimental results of the vehicle equipped with two planetary gear type automatic transmission are compared to validate the proposed algorithms and developed software. The simulation results demonstrate the good agreement with the experimental results.

  • Diaphragm type noncontact automatic control valve is a valve for controling acidic PR(Photo Resist) liquid used in the semiconductor process. PR is photosensitive liquid that changes phases depending on light transmittance. PR is very toxic and expensive; the purpose of this paper is to address methods that prevent loss due to leaks. The design of noncontact precise automatic control valve is expected to play an important role in controlling fluid flow, therefore influencing energy conservation and environmental improvement. In this paper, diaphragm type automatic control valve's part design, assembly and simulation are introduced. Also, through the analysis of fluid flow the valve's internal velocity, pressure, and turbulent intensity are interpreted. This paper proposes to contribute to the improvement of the valve's performance.

  • Tractor is a farm vehicle that is designed to provide a high tractive effort at low speed. It is used for versatile agricultural tasks such as hauling a trailer, tillage, mowing and construction work. Most older tractors use a manual transmission. However, as the intensity of work increases, tractors equipped with automatic transmission become popular due to the work convenience. In order to give the operator a large degree of control in field work, 24 gears with automatic 8-speed and manual 3-speed are arranged in transmission. This paper deals with the gear train that is designed for 8-speed automatic transmission by the engagement of multi-disk clutches. The gear ratio for each speed as well as power transmission mechanism is analyzed through velocity analysis. In addition, constraints of mesh gear ratio are derived by investigating the power flow path in velocity diagram for the given 8-speed gear ratio.

  • A tractor is a farm vehicle that is designed to provide a high tractive effort at low speed. It is used for versatile agricultural tasks such as hauling a trailer, tillage, mowing and construction work. As the intensity of work increases, tractors equipped with automatic transmission become popular due to the work convenience. Though manual and power shuttle transmissions are produced by domestic corporations, development for full-automatic power shift transmissions has never been challenged, and so related technology level is quite low. This paper gives a survey of the automatic transmissions from advanced foreign company, which includes layout of gear train, the way hydraulics controls clutches and brakes, electronic control system. The results are expected to be utilized as a basis in the development of original power train design for tractor.
